Motorists could pay triple on Dartford Crossing to help fund Lower Thames project - 'Huge hit for public'

Summary by GB News
Drivers could be forced to pay as much as triple the amount in tolls across a popular crossing if the proposed Lower Thames Crossing is built using private finance. It comes after campaigners warned that if the new crossing goes ahead with private finances, the Dartford Crossing could see its daily fees rise to £8.10.The Transport Action Network claimed that lorries would face charges of £14, compared to the current £2.50 fee for cars crossing t…
